What does the new config.gems get you that the old $GEM_PATH and $GEM_HOME does not?
See http://wiki.rubyonrails.org/rails/pages/HowToUseMultipleGemRepositories I just have a global gems repo, and the wider use-any-gem functionality of vendor/gems for all gems, not just rails, by setting: GEM_HOME to RAILS_ROOT/gems and setting: GEM_PATH to $GEM_HOME:<the rest> What am I missing? just %mkdir gems gems/bin %export GEM_HOME=gems and so on.
